Read the BRC's submission to the autumn 2021 Budget, due to be delivered by the Chancellor on 27 October. 

With retail's economic recovery from the Covid pandemic still fragile, our submission sets out the need for the Government to deliver on its commitment to reduce the business rates burden through the Fundamental Review and include CCJs in the scope of debt enforcement moratoria. 

The submission also sets out policy recommendations which would allow retailers to realise increased benefits from the Apprenticeship Levy, alongside recommendations on a Plastic Packaging Tax, DRS, Net Zero vehicle logistics and tax-free shopping. Our submission also highlights the urgent action which Government should take to alleviate supply chain issues caused by the shortage of HGV drivers.
